Dear Friend I have one dilemma and please help and advise me because I haven't found a similar topic by now. A year ago I bought a perfect pocket cortebert cal. 620. I wanted to use it for 3646.
A long time ago I bought a case set from ebay seller tps-tempus for 3646 with black DLC coating for ut 6497. I used california dial but also there was a space for sandwich dial..
After years of using it I decided to take off DLC and change springs bar lugs with fix lugs..
I know that cortebert 620 is thinner than unitas 6497. Is it possible to put it in this case? Does anyone have similar experience or make adequate holder for cor.620. If I solve holder problem I will search for dial (posible a sandwich one) and blue hands, and new crown.

Denis wrote: ↑March 16th, 2022, 1:07 pm
Thanks Emilio:) What is your opinion?Can I use 616 holder for 620?
the 616 is 1mm thicker, so it depends on the case/mid ring construction.
You might have problems with dial and bezel clearance.
Unfortunately, I don't own this case set so I can't confirm.

Alarm PAM.... Just try to make a thinner alarm mechanism for SF240 that can fit under the dial.
Currently, use Coke can to build and it seems to work, set the time clockwise, and set the alarm&clock anti-clockwise. Will use 0.1mm stainless steel sheet later on.
